What We Do
Christian United Outreach Center (CUOC) provides a food pantry that is run every Monday, Wednesday, and Friday. Residents can shop in the food pantry and receive pre-determined meat, cheese, and milk as well. Residents can come to this food pantry once every two weeks.
Who We Serve
Lee County residents who have food insecurities are able to utilize this service.

Progress in 2024
The number of people in Lee County who are in poverty or homeless has seen a substantial increase, so the number of people utilizing food pantries and homeless shelters has increased, as well. Community partners in the area continue to serve this population and the LCHD serves to promote these organizations with those in need. The LCHD and these partners continue to build our relationships in order to refer members of the community to one another for the best assistance possible.
